IGD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2020 in Review

90 of the 4,956 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Voya Global Equity Dividend and Premium Opportunity Fund (IGD) for Q3 2020, worth a combined $138M — up 9.6% from $126M a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in IGD was balanced in Q3 2020: 11 funds opened new positions, 11 closed out, 36 added to existing stakes and 22 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Saba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$16.6M. The largest seller was Rivernorth Capital Management, cutting an estimated $3.79M.
